In the first half, filmmaker Max Lebow joined Richard Syrett (Twitter) to discuss The Final War, a gripping podcast series chronicling Lebow's experience being targeted, stalked, and manipulated by a shadowy group claiming to be dissidents of the Chinese Military. While struggling to find work as an actor, Lebow began receiving unsettling Instagram messages suggesting he was being surveilled. These bizarre communications asked him to act as a mole and gather sensitive information. Feeling pressured and lacking a clear sense of purpose at the time, he agreed.As the requests escalated, he found himself gathering information from a COVID testing site, feeling torn between the thrill involved and the looming threat of serving hard time. "I started to think, could this be a crime?" he reflected. Lebow recounted the moment he decided to push back against their demands, prompted by a conversation with his girlfriend, Julia. She challenged him by asking, "Don't you want to know the answers?"This pivotal moment led him to contact the FBI, fearing he might be committing treason. Lebow described the anxiety of being interviewed by federal agents. "I was shaking in my boots," he admitted. He asked them directly if he had done something wrong, to which they reassuringly replied, "It's a good thing you brought this to us, and not the other way around."According to Lebow, his podcast The Final War provides a detailed, first-person account of his ordeal, featuring reenactments of his conversations with a hacker and interviews with friends and experts. "I wanted the audience to kind of have my experience," he explained. Listeners can find The Final War on all major podcast platforms.------------------In the second half, philanthropist Elisabeth Carson shared her research into the transformative power of earthing and trauma healing. Earthing, or grounding, involves connecting directly with the Earth's surface to improve health. "When you connect to the earth, you feel your body shift out of a stress state and go into a more calm, relaxed state," Carson explained. She claimed the practice is based on the absorption of negative ions—electrons that she said help reduce chronic inflammation and promote overall wellbeing.Carson traced the decline in people's health back to the 1970s, coinciding with the widespread adoption of rubber-soled shoes that disconnect individuals from the Earth. She stressed the importance of reconnecting with nature, suggesting that even 20 to 30 minutes of grounding daily can lead to significant improvements in mood and stress levels.Carson also shared her personal journey into earthing, which began with her own struggles with chronic pain and stress. After experimenting with grounding products, she experienced remarkable benefits, including improved sleep and reduced anxiety. "I woke up with zero pain in my body," she recounted.Another striking story involved her friend Brisa, who had suffered a severe stroke and was locked in her body for 11 months. During a meeting with other earthing experts, Brisa was grounded using a patch. Carson described the immediate change in Brisa's voice and color as "astonishing", saying that "for the first time, she was able to eat solid food and sleep through the night."

 SHOW NOTES KEY IDEAS:  "The #1 reason that farms fail is that they fail to profit".  This statement by Ted Lebow seems simple and obvious, but when you dig deeper it is actually complex and difficult to understand. Ted's company, Kitchen Table Consultants, looks at farming operations, especially those actively involved in marketing their produce, meat, and fruit, and see how business models can be a detriment to the success of the farm. Ted grew up in agriculture in Nampa, Idaho.  He participated in the FFA and later studied agriculture at Cornell University.  He has also started several companies, including Kitchen Table Consultants.  He has seen how failing to properly assess profit can lead to not just the loss of a farm, but the loss of a lifestyle. In this episode, Ted gives several tips to farmers on how to maximize profitability and sustainability.  One interesting point that he made was that farming operations that are involved in marketing should act as two different farming entities.  One entity is involved in farming and the other is involved in marketing.  This will help the farm to determine if they are profitable, and if not it will tell them in which aspect of their business they are failing to profit. As I understand it, when it comes to the particular concern of long-term fiscal sustainability, the core assumptions are: First and foremost, loanable funds: The idea that banks cannot issue loans by creating new money, but rather loan out other peoples money. In addition, the central government can borrow that money as if the government is just another private citizen or company. Loanable funds implies that financial crowding out is possible, which means that the non-government sector must compete for those loanable funds with the government. This further implies that, although the central bank can set the short-term interest rate that they wish to target (called the nominal rate), they have little to no control over long-term interest rates. These longer-term rates are called “real“ interest rates, because they are set by so-called “real“ forces in the market. Note the inherent ideology lurking behind that word “real.“ MMT says that there is only one way to spend which is by issuing currency. Taxation and bond sales may be necessary for other purposes, but when and for what is never directly related to the currency that is issued – and rarely-if-ever a one-to-one relationship. Mainstream calls issuing currency without selling bonds “printing money.“ It asserts that printing money is (A) not possible without also paying for it with the revenue from taxation or bond sales, either now or in the future. and (B) conversely, that it is indeed possible for the issuer to collect that revenue and then respend it at a later date. Again, MMT says this is not possible, as the only way for the issuer to spend is by... issuing. More specifically, this is done by expanding balance sheets at the central bank and Treasury, by making numbers bigger and smaller on accounting t-charts. Finally, mainstream also assumes perpetual or inevitable full employment, in addition to the god-like foresight to know what federal spending will be, not just next year, but 100 years into the future. In addition to the mainstream argument regarding fiscal sustainability, Sam and I talk about many other different topics, including deductive versus inductive reasoning, quantitative versus qualitative research methods, the Great Depression versus the Great Vacation, and statistical overfitting, We also discuss the contradictory view of how the central government is seen by mainstream as both a helpless dainty flower and, simultaneously, a potentially-catastrophically destructive force. We also answer a question by a patron of Activist #MMT, Alexander, regarding the mainstream response to sectoral balances in the context of loanable funds. Finally, we talk about how and why mainstream economics considers money to be "special." Basically, in the mainstream view, money is a scarce, physical thing – in other words, no different than any other commodity. This means that the only way for someone in the non-government sector (citizens and businesses) to get new money, is for it to be wrested from the hands of another citizen or business. Under the theory of loanable funds, even government spending comes from the non-government sector, and so must also be ripped from the hands of someone in the economy. Hence, a zero sum game and crowding out. scarce! But even if not scarce, the assumption of full employment SIMULATES scarcity! MMT recognizes that all kinds of money, including reserves, cash, bonds, and other treasuries, is not scarce but another type of IOU. As Sam told me, "finance itself is not scarce, It's a coordination mechanism." This insight and reality changes the battle from, “from whose hands will we take the money?“ To “Who will we put in charge of this coordination?" As MMT recognizes, the latter has always been the case. The former is predicated on the assumption that our money can and will never be coordinated by the government. (https://twitter.com/heimbergecon/status/1330806100992651264) I got this reply from a banking consultant: “This is a terrible argument because it ignores both the impact on investment appetite of the destruction of the time value of money, and the misallocating to the public sector of a disproportionate share of available funds, starving the private sector and disrupting the yield/safety/liquidity equation." … My answer: Dear Bob Lyddon, there is no tradeoff between funds spent into the public or into the private sector. This is because the public sector, the government creates those funds as it spends. This at least is true if the government has a sovereign currency, a central bank and a treasury. As shown in the Sectoral Balance View of National Accounts: (S – I) + (T – G) + (-CAB) = 0 Meaning: The private domestic financial balance (household savings minus private investment, S - I) plus the government financial balance (gov. tax revenue minus gov. spending, T - G) plus the current account balance (- net exports + net external income flows, CAB) equals zero Meaning: The public sector deficit must be the income of the other two sectors. This is an accounting identity. It is true by definition! With external trade in balance, the government deficit must be the private sector income! Asking the government to reduce its deficit equals asking the private sector to reduce its total income!

Jay Lebow is a Clinical Professor of Psychology at Northwestern University known for his contributions to the field of MFT and his work with high-conflict divorce. In this episode, he talks about assessment, offering communication structure and rules for couples while navigating messy divorce, and the importance of establishing a safe environment for all parties to move forward. Understanding the legal system, and self of therapist characteristics needed to manage the high conflict interface are also discussed.
